About R.G. Geyer
R.G. Geyer is a scholar working on Electrical and Electronic Engineering, Materials Chemistry, Biomedical Engineering, Electronic, Optical and Magnetic Materials and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ics, having authored 41 papers that have together received 1.4k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Microwave Dielectric Ceramics Synthesis (27 papers), Acoustic Wave Resonator Technologies (18 papers), Ferroelectric and Piezoelectric Materials (16 papers), Microwave and Dielectric Measurement Techniques (14 papers), Microwave Engineering and Waveguides (6 papers), Magnetic Properties and Synthesis of Ferrites (3 papers), Magneto-Optical Properties and Applications (2 papers) and Multiferroics and related materials (2 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Electrical and Electronic Engineering (1.1k citations), Materials Chemistry (549 citations), Electronic, Optical and Magnetic Materials (191 citations), Biomedical Engineering (436 citations) and Ceramics and Composites (39 citations). R.G. Geyer has collaborated with scholars based in United States, Poland and Australia. Frequent co-authors include Jerzy Krupka, James Baker‐Jarvis, Paul D. Domich, Michael D. Janezic, M. W. Cole, J.H. Hinken, Manuela Kuhn, Michael E. Tobar, Adam Abramowicz and Krzysztof Derzakowski. Their work appears in journals such as IEEE Transactions on Microwave Theory and Techniques, IEEE Transactions on Instrumentation and Measurement, Journal of Solid State Chemistry, Research in Nondestructive Evaluation and IEEE Transactions on Antennas and Propagation.
